What kind of cough drops are safe while breastfeeding?

Most lozenges with menthol are safe for nursing moms because very little makes it into the milk supply. However, menthol is derived from peppermint oil, which may reduce milk supply in some women. It’s probably best to avoid consuming large amounts of peppermint or menthol cough drops.

What is the active ingredient in Luden’s cough drops?

In Each Drop: Active Ingredients: Pectin (2.8 Mg), Oral Demulcent. Inactive Ingredients: Acesulfame Potassium, Citric Acid, FD&C Blue 2, FD&C Red 40, Flavor, Hydrogenated Starch Hydrolysate, Isomalt, Malic Acid, Soybean Oil, Water.

Can you take throat lozenges while pregnant?

Throat lozenges containing local anaesthetic and antibacterial agents may be used in pregnancy. Avoid excessive use as it may cause unwanted side effects such as diarrhoea. Gargling salt water or drinking lemon and honey products may also help to ease a sore throat.

Are Luden’s cough drops candy?

Luden’s was acquired in 1928 by Food Industries of Philadelphia, a holding company owned by the Dietrich family. During its heyday under Dietrich ownership, Luden’s produced more than 500 varieties of candy in addition to its better-known cough drops and employed more than 1,200 people.

Can I take throat lozenges while breastfeeding?

Sore throat sprays or lozenges are generally considered safe, as are cough drops. Avoid eating excessive amounts of cough drops containing menthol. Large amounts of menthol can reduce milk supply. Many forms of Robitussin, Delsym and Benylin are considered compatible with breastfeeding.

Does menthol dry up breast milk?

Sage, parsley, peppermint, and menthol Sage, parsley, peppermint, and menthol have all been noted to decrease milk supply in women who consume large quantities of each.
